About Us
  
At Wellington Hospitals Foundation, we’re on an exciting journey of transformation. Building on the incredible success of our world-class Children’s Hospital Te Wao Nui, we’re on a mission to amplify long-term sustainable fundraising to better support great healthcare across the region. A much-loved brand in the community, we’re the official charity for Health NZ supporting Wellington’s public hospitals including Hutt, Keneperu, Wellington Regional and Children’s Hospitals. 
  
About the Opportunity

As the Philanthropy and Legacy Giving Manager, you’ll be responsible for Major Gifts and Bequests (Gifts in Will) – two areas we see huge potential to make a difference for healthcare in our region. This is an exciting new role for the Foundation. You’ll be happy to roll up sleeves, and will play a critical role helping to develop these programmes and associated donor engagement and stewardship efforts. Ideally you’ll have practical fundraising experience in one or both of these areas, understand the crossover between the two, be a natural relationship builder, be comfortable in any room, and know what it takes to inspire big gifts.
  
It is an exciting time to come on board with the Foundation as we build on 20 years of impact and enter a new phase of development and growth to support great healthcare.  You’ll work alongside a new dynamic and growth focussed CEO as well as a deeply knowledgeable Head of Fundraising who are both excited by innovation and experimentation. 
  
We are offering $120-140k pro-rated to 0.8 FTE for this position depending on level of experience and fit against the key competencies of the role.
